电⼤python编程技术题库_贵州电⼤5205812Python编程技术
4-0002答案
⼀、单选题(共25道试题,共100分。)
1.
linux培训班该不该报下⾯代码的执⾏结果是 >>> def area(r, pi = 3.14159): return pi * r * r >>> area(3.14, 4)出错
39.4384
50.24
⽆输出满分4 得分4
2.
关于嵌套函数,以下选项中描述错误的是嵌套函数是在函数内部定义函数
内层函数仅供外层函数调⽤,外层函数之外不得调⽤
python基础知识单选题
def f(): print("Outer function f") def g(): print("Inner function g") g() f()
def f(): print("Outer function f") def g(): print("Inner function g") g() f.g()满分4 得分4
3.
以下选项中,对于函数的定义错误的是def vfunc(a,b=2):
def vfunc(*a,b):
def vfunc(a,b):
def vfunc(a,*b):满分4 得分4
4.
关于Python的全局变量和局部变量,以下选项中描述错误的是使⽤global保留字声明简单数据类型变量后,该变量作为全局变量使⽤
简单数据类型变量⽆论是否与全局变量重名,仅在函数内部创建和使⽤,函数退出后变量被释放
全局变量指在函数之外定义的变量,⼀般没有缩进,在程序执⾏全过程有效
局部变量指在函数内部使⽤的变量,当函数退出时,变量依然存在,下次函数调⽤可以继续使⽤满分4 得分4
5.
字典d={'abc':123, 'def':456, 'ghi':789},len(d)的结果是9
12
3
6满分4 得分4
6.
执⾏下⾯代码,错误的是 def f(x, y = 0, z = 0): pass # 空语句,定义空函数体f(1, z = 3)
f(1, x = 1, z = 3)
f(1, y = 2, z = 3)
f(z = 3, x = 1, y = 2)满分4 得分4
7.
关于函数的⽬的与意义,以下选项中描述错误的是程序功能抽象,以⽀持代码重⽤
函数能调⽤未实现的函数
有助于采⽤分⽽治之的策略编写⼤型复杂程序
使⽤时⽆须了解函数内部实现细节满分4 得分4
8.
关于return语句,以下选项中描述正确的是函数必须有⼀个return语句
函数中最多只有⼀个return语句
return只能返回⼀个值
函数可以没有return语句满分4 得分4
c语言入门自学 下载9.
关于函数,以下选项中描述错误的是函数使⽤时需要了解函数内部实现细节
函数主要通过接⼝(interface)与外界通信,传递信息
函数:具有特定功能的可重⽤代码⽚段,实现解决某个特定问题的算法
函数在需要时被调⽤,其代码被执⾏满分4 得分4
用什么方法做接口测试10.
下⾯代码的执⾏结果是 def greeting(args1, *tupleArgs, **dictArgs): print(args1) print(tupleArgs) print(dictArgs) names = ['HTY', 'LFF', 'ZH'] info = {'schoolName' : 'NJRU', 'City' : 'Nanjing'} greeting('Hello,', *names, **info)Hello,
['HTY', 'LFF', 'ZH']
出错
⽆输出满分4 得分4
****本答案只提供前⼏题预览,全部答案请购买后查看!**** 需⽀付 3 元后可查看,请登陆后购买,⼿
visual c++机⽤户多点⼏次⽴即购买才可以登陆哦!⽴即购买
>linux命令大全apk
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论